Understanding Spinal Adjustments for Pain Relief

Chiropractic Spinal Alignment

Spinal adjustments for pain relief have gained significant attention as a natural and effective alternative to conventional medication. The spine is a complex structure comprised of vertebrae, discs, and nerves, all working in harmony to support the body and facilitate movement. When this intricate system becomes misaligned, it can lead to a range of discomforts, from chronic back pain to sciatica. Chiropractors and other healthcare professionals use spinal adjustments as a non-invasive approach to correct these misalignments, offering relief and improving overall well-being.

One of the most common reasons individuals seek spinal adjustments is post-motor vehicle accident injuries. In such cases, sudden impacts can cause whiplash or other spine-related traumas. Spinal alignment after a motor vehicle accident naturally becomes a priority to prevent long-term complications. Chiropractors employ specific techniques tailored to address these issues, focusing on gentle manipulation to restore mobility and reduce inflammation. Research supports the effectiveness of chiropractic care for whiplash-related pain, showing significant improvements in symptoms and functional abilities among patients receiving regular spinal adjustments.

The process involves careful assessment and diagnosis, followed by precise manipulations applied to specific vertebrae. These adjustments can involve gentle force or more vigorous thrusts, depending on the patient’s needs. Beyond pain relief, regular spinal alignments promote better posture, enhance nerve function, and improve overall mobility. This proactive approach not only reduces the risk of future injuries but also empowers individuals to take control of their health. By understanding the benefits of spinal adjustments, those recovering from motor vehicle accidents or suffering from chronic pain can make informed decisions about their treatment options, choosing a natural path to healing that respects the body’s inherent ability to heal and align itself.

The Role of Alignment After a Motor Vehicle Accident

Chiropractic Spinal Alignment

After a motor vehicle accident, proper spinal alignment is crucial for effective pain relief and recovery. The impact of a collision can cause significant stress and misalignment to the spine, leading to a range of symptoms from acute pain to chronic discomfort. Spinal adjustments, performed by trained professionals like chiropractors or physiotherapists, play a vital role in restoring natural alignment and promoting healing.

In the context of motor vehicle accidents, spinal adjustments target specific areas of the spine that have been affected by trauma. These adjustments can help alleviate pressure on nerve roots, reduce inflammation, and improve mobility. Studies have shown that chiropractic care, including spinal adjustments, is effective in managing pain and improving function among individuals who have suffered whiplash or other musculoskeletal injuries from car accidents. For instance, a research meta-analysis published in the Journal of Manipulative and Physiological Therapeutics found significant improvements in pain reduction and disability for patients receiving chiropractic care after motor vehicle incidents.

During the recovery process, it’s essential to prioritize spinal alignment as part of a comprehensive treatment plan. Patients should work closely with healthcare professionals who specialize in auto injury treatment to develop a personalized approach. This may include regular spinal adjustments, along with other therapeutic modalities, exercise programs, and lifestyle modifications. By addressing spinal misalignments, individuals can experience reduced pain, improved mobility, and an overall enhanced quality of life as they recover from the aftermath of a motor vehicle accident.

Natural Healing: Spinal Techniques for Long-Term Wellness

Chiropractic Spinal Alignment

Spinal adjustments, as part of a holistic approach to healthcare, have gained significant recognition for their potential in providing natural pain relief, especially following traumatic events like motor vehicle accidents. This ancient technique, rooted in chiropractic and osteopathic practices, focuses on correcting misalignments of the spinal column, which can lead to improved nerve function and overall body balance. Research suggests that spinal manipulation can be an effective alternative or adjunct therapy for chronic pain conditions, including those stemming from whiplash injuries often sustained in motor vehicle accidents.

The natural healing process facilitated by spinal adjustments is multifaceted. By restoring proper spinal alignment, these techniques can reduce pressure on nerve roots, alleviate muscle tension, and improve circulation. This multi-system approach to wellness is particularly beneficial for individuals looking to avoid long-term reliance on prescription medications or invasive procedures. For instance, a study published in the Journal of Manipulative and Physiological Therapeutics found that patients with whiplash-related neck pain experienced substantial reductions in pain intensity and disability after receiving chiropractic care, including spinal adjustments.

Incorporating regular sessions with a qualified chiropractor or osteopath into your wellness routine can be a game-changer for managing chronic pain and promoting long-term spinal health. These professionals use a range of manual techniques, from gentle tapping to more vigorous adjustments, tailored to individual needs. It’s essential to remember that each body is unique, and what works best varies from person to person. However, with consistent care, many individuals find that spinal adjustments provide sustainable relief, enhancing their overall quality of life and enabling them to move more freely and comfortably.
